Public Locked

Scrapping Nedir? Web, Telegram ve Sosyal Medya Scraping Rehberi (2026 Güncel)

Saul Goodman
Saul Goodman Moderator Efsane Üye
· Apr 15, 2026 at 1:23 AM · 13 views · 0 replies
📌 2026 Güncel Scrapping Rehberi (Web, Telegram, Sosyal Medya & Daha Fazlası)

📖 Giriş
Scrapping (Web Scraping), internet üzerindeki farklı kaynaklardan verilerin otomatik olarak çekilmesi işlemidir.
Bu yöntem; veri analizi, fiyat karşılaştırma, içerik toplama, otomasyon ve bot sistemleri gibi birçok alanda kullanılır.

Ancak scrapping sadece teknik bir işlem değildir. Aynı zamanda hukuki, etik ve platform kurallarına uygun yapılması gerekir.

---

📊 Scrapping Türleri

1. 🌐 Web Site Scrapping
En yaygın scrapping türüdür. HTML yapısı üzerinden veri çekilir.

Kullanım Alanları:
• E-ticaret fiyat takibi
• Haber içerik toplama
• SEO analiz
• Rakip analizi

Kullanılan Teknolojiler:
• PHP (cURL, Guzzle)
• Python (BeautifulSoup, Scrapy)
• Node.js (Puppeteer)

Örnek PHP Scrapping:
$html = file_get_contents("https://example.com");
preg_match_all('/<h2>(.*?)<\/h2>/', $html, $matches);
print_r($matches[1]);


⚠️ Zorluklar:
• Cloudflare koruması
• CAPTCHA sistemleri
• Dinamik (JS) içerikler

---

2. 🤖 Telegram Scrapping
Telegram grupları ve kanallarından veri çekme işlemidir.

Ne Çekilebilir:
• Mesajlar
• Kullanıcı listeleri
• Medya içerikleri

Kullanım Araçları:
• Telethon (Python)
• Pyrogram

Örnek (Python):
from telethon import TelegramClient

client = TelegramClient('session', api_id, api_hash)

async def main():
async for message in client.iter_messages('channel_username'):
print(message.text)

client.start()
client.loop.run_until_complete(main())


⚠️ Dikkat:
• Gizli gruplardan veri çekmek risklidir
• Spam yaparsan hesap ban yer
• Telegram API limitleri vardır

---

3. 📱 Sosyal Medya Scrapping

Platformlar:
• Instagram
• Twitter (X)
• TikTok

Çekilebilen Veriler:
• Gönderiler
• Yorumlar
• Takipçi analizleri

Yöntemler:
• Resmi API kullanımı (en güvenlisi)
• Headless browser (Puppeteer, Selenium)

⚠️ Riskler:
• IP ban
• Hesap askıya alınması
• API limitleri

---

4. 🛒 E-Ticaret Scrapping

Amaç:
• Fiyat karşılaştırma
• Stok takibi
• Rakip analizi

Örnek Siteler:
• Trendyol
• Hepsiburada
• Amazon

⚠️ Not:
Bu sitelerin çoğu scrapping'e karşı ciddi koruma kullanır.

---

5. 📰 API Scrapping (Veri Çekme)

Bazı siteler API sunar. HTML kazımak yerine direkt veri çekmek daha sağlıklıdır.

Örnek:
https://api.site.com/products


Avantajlar:
• Daha hızlı
• Daha stabil
• Daha az ban riski

---

⚙️ Scrapping Teknikleri

1. DOM Parsing
HTML içinden veri seçme (en klasik yöntem)

2. Headless Browser
Gerçek kullanıcı gibi davranır
(Puppeteer, Selenium)

3. Proxy Kullanımı
IP ban yememek için kullanılır

4. Rate Limiting
İstekleri yavaş göndererek tespit edilmemek

---

🚨 Hukuki ve Etik Konular

Çoğu kişinin yaptığı en büyük hata burasıdır.

Dikkat edilmesi gerekenler:
• robots.txt kurallarını kontrol et
• Kişisel verileri çekme (KVKK ihlali olur)
• Site kullanım şartlarını oku
• API varsa onu kullan

Unutma:
“Çekebiliyorum = kullanabilirim” demek değildir.

---

💡 Profesyonel Tavsiyeler

• Büyük projelerde proxy şart
• API varsa scraping yapma
• Botunu insan gibi davranacak şekilde tasarla
• Cache sistemi kullan (sunucuyu yorma)
• Log tut (ban yersen nedenini anlarsın)

---

📈 Scrapping ile Para Kazanma

• Fiyat karşılaştırma siteleri
• Lead (müşteri) toplama
• Veri satışı
• SEO içerik üretimi

---

📌 Sonuç
Scrapping güçlü bir araçtır ama yanlış kullanılırsa projeni bitirir.
Doğru kullanılırsa ciddi gelir elde edebileceğin sistemler kurabilirsin.

Benzer Konular

Tümünü Gör

Replies (0)

No replies yet. Be the first!

Log in to join the discussion

Log In